NetScaler VPX

将 Citrix ADC VPX 实例配置为使用 PCI 直通网络接口

在 Linux-KVM 平台上安装和配置 Citrix ADC VPX 实例后,可以使用 Virtual Machine Manager 将虚拟设备配置为使用 PCI 直通网络接口。

必备条件

  • KVM 主机上的 Intel XL710 NIC (NIC) 的固件版本为 5.04。
  • KVM 主机支持输入输出内存管理单元 (IOMMU) 和 Intel VT-d,并且 IOMMU 和 Intel VT-d 在 KVM 主机的 BIOS 中处于启用状态。 在 KVM 主机上,要启用 IOMMU,请将以下注册表项添加到 /boot/grub2/grub.cfg 文件:intel_iommu=1
  • 运行以下命令并重新启动 KVM 主机:Grub2-mkconfig –o /boot/grub2/grub.cfg

要使用 Virtual Machine Manager 将 Citrix ADC VPX 实例配置为使用 PCI 直通网络接口,请执行以下操作:

  1. a. 关闭 Citrix ADC VPX 实例的电源。

  2. 选择 Citrix ADC VPX 实例,然后单击 Open(打开)。

    配置 SR-IOV

  3. <virtual_machine on KVM> 窗口中,单击 i 图标。

    在 KVM 上配置 VM

  4. 单击 Add Hardware(添加硬件)。

  5. Add New Virtual Hardware(添加新虚拟硬件)对话框中,执行以下操作:

    a。 a. 选择 PCI Host Device(PCI 主机设备)。

    a。 b. 在 Host Device(主机设备)部分中,选择 Intel XL710 物理功能。

    a。 单击完成

    PCI 主机设置

  6. 重复执行步骤 45 以添加任何其他 Intel XL710 物理功能。

  7. 打开 Citrix ADC VPX 实例的电源。

  8. 一旦 Citrix ADC VPX 实例打开电源,您即可使用以下命令验证配置:

    配置 SR-IOV 命令

    输出内容必须显示您已配置的所有接口:

    Show interface summary

将 Citrix ADC VPX 实例配置为使用 PCI 直通网络接口